Real Headline from Mashable Mashable
“Possible life on Venus prompts a whole bunch of alien memes”
Nicole GallucciSeptember 14, 2020
Read Article Smash Mashable Smashes From Mashable

Smashes of This Headline

1
Vote
Possible Life on Ventilator in Greek Hospital